Supporting English Language Learners In The Classroom
English language learners (ELL) are students who are still developing their proficiency in the English language. These students face unique challenges in the classroom as they navigate both academic content and language acquisition simultaneously. It is crucial for educators to provide support and resources to help ELL students succeed in their learning journey. In this article, we will discuss effective strategies for supporting english language learners in the classroom.
One of the most important things educators can do to support ELL students is to create a welcoming and inclusive classroom environment. This includes incorporating culturally relevant materials and activities that reflect the diversity of the students in the class. It is also essential to encourage collaboration and peer interaction among students, as this can help ELL students improve their language skills through meaningful conversations and teamwork.
In addition to creating a supportive classroom environment, teachers can also implement instructional strategies that cater to the needs of English language learners. One effective approach is to use visuals and realia to make content more accessible and easier to understand for ELL students. Visual aids such as pictures, charts, and diagrams can help clarify complex concepts and reinforce vocabulary acquisition.
Another strategy for supporting ELL students in the classroom is to provide ample opportunities for language practice and reinforcement. This can be done through activities such as role-playing, group discussions, and language games that engage students in meaningful interactions. Educators can also differentiate instruction by offering scaffolded support and modified assignments to help ELL students build their language skills at their own pace.
Technology can also be a valuable tool for supporting english language learners in the classroom. There are a variety of digital resources and online programs available that can help ELL students improve their language proficiency, such as language learning apps, interactive websites, and multimedia tools. These resources can provide additional support outside of the classroom and allow students to practice their language skills in a fun and engaging way.
Furthermore, it is essential for educators to collaborate with ELL specialists and support staff to meet the individual needs of English language learners. This can involve conducting assessments to determine the language proficiency level of ELL students and developing personalized language development plans to address their specific learning goals. By working together as a team, teachers can ensure that ELL students receive the necessary support and accommodations to succeed in the classroom.
